During pregnancy, attention should be paid to breasts, especially breast hygiene and the shape of the nipples being flat or inverted. Such nipples are actually not an obstacle for mothers to breastfeed well by knowing that from the start, mothers have time to make efforts to make the nipples easier when breastfeeding. Apart from that, it is also very important to pay attention to hygiene issues (Rustarmadji, 2018).Research objectives: The general objective of this research is to determine the level of knowledge of mothers regarding breast care during pregnancy.This research method is descriptive research using a cross-sectional method. The population was 40 pregnant women at the Armiyanti Kisaran Clinic, sampling was carried out using total sampling with a total sample of 40 respondents. Data collection uses primary data with observation instruments. Analysis uses univariate and bivariate. Results: The results from 40 respondents can be concluded that 22 people had good knowledge (55.0%), 11 people had good knowledge (27.5%) and 7 people had less knowledge (17.5%). Conclusion: It can be seen that the level of knowledge of breast care in pregnant women is based on education, age, occupation, etc
